우선 문의하신 가우스에서 사용한 setString,getString 자체에 사이즈 제한을 두고 있지는 않습니다.
사이즈에 걸려서 입력이 되지 않는다는 말씀이신가요?
pstmt.setString(no++, pSabun);
이런식으로 했다는 말씀은
pSabun 을 변수로 선언해서 로우의 값을 받아서 처리를 했다는 말씀이시죠?
결론적으로 말씀드리면,
setString,getString 에 사이즈 제한이 따로 두고 있지 않기 때문에,
다른 쪽에서 사이즈 제한을 하건 없으신지 다시 한번 살펴보시기 바랍니다.
수고하세요.
>게시판을 이용해 주셔서 감사합니다.
>다음양식에 맞게 입력해주세요.
>
>* 고객시스템명 :
>* GAUCE 버전 : 4.0
>* WAS 종류(WebLogic 등등) :
>* DB 종류 : 오라클
>* 문의 유형(질문/요청/참조) : 질문
>* 내용 :
>기존에 텍스트내용 한계를 2000byte를 4000byte로 늘리는 작업을 했습니다.
>디비도 충분히 늘려 insert시키면 4000byte가 다들어갑니다.
>검색도 잘되고요..
>허나..
>글 수정후 저장시에 2000byte를 넘겼다는 메세지를 띄워서...열심히 찾아보니..
>pstmt.setString(no++, dRow.getString(dtSet.indexOfColumn("prod_benefit")).trim());
>이문구에서 걸리더군요.
>
>공부를 하는중이라 열심히 분석해본 결과 setString,이나 getString 부분에서 제한을 하는것 같은 판단이 섰습니다.
>setString,getString은 따로 세팅되어있건가요?
>
>저부분을 무사히 지나갈수 있는 방법좀 알려주세요,,
>
>다른 소스보니까
>pstmt.setString(no++, pSabun); 이런식으로도 하던데요..
>좋은 해결방안좀 조언해주시면 감사하겠습니다.
>
>